The example document was created with MS Word 2003. It contains math formulas.
1. When opened in LibreOffice Writer, the height of the math formulas is not
calculated correctly and formulas look distorted.
2. Double clicking on a formula remedies the problem, the height is adjusted
automatically to the correct values.
3. If I save the corrected file in DOC format, and then I reopen, the formulas
look distorted again.
4. If I save the corrected file in ODT format, and then I reopen, the height of
formulas will be too big, so they look distorted again, differently.
5. If I save the original, unmodified file in ODT format, then I open ODT, the
formulas look OK. So this is a workaround.
